Hey fam! I'm about to head out on a cross-country flight + a hiking trip and I wanna bring my NAC gummies for immune support. Anyone know if they'll melt in my carry-on? Also, any issues with TSA? I don't want to get stuck explaining what they are. Also tips for storing them on the trail would be awesome!

I've traveled with gummies before (not NAC specifically but similar). They're fine in a carry-on as long as it's not super hot. TSA doesn't care about supplements, just keep 'em in original bottle or a clearly labeled bag. For hiking, I'd put 'em in a small ziplock and stash in a cooler bag or away from direct sun. They can get a little soft but not a total meltdown.

Yeah, what BerryBen said! I took NAC gummies on a road trip through the desert last summer. They got a bit squishy but still edible. Just don't leave them in a hot car. If you're flying, the cabin is usually cool enough. For hiking, maybe a small insulated pouch with an ice pack if you're worried. TSA didn't even blink at mine.
